Top 5 Dinnerware Materials for Durability and Longevity

Top 5 Dinnerware Materials for Durability and Longevity When it comes to choosing the best dinnerware material, there are several options to choose from. The right dinnerware material not only lasts a long time but also offers an aesthetic appeal. The material you choose for your dinnerware sets must take into account durability, elegance, affordability, and overall performance. Here are the top 5 dinnerware materials that tick all the right boxes: 1. Bone China Bone China is a porcelain ceramic that includes bone ash in its mixture. It is very durable, light in weight, and has a translucent appearance. Bone china is one of the strongest and most durable dinnerware materials available in the market. Its convenient usage within microwaves and dishwashers make it a great choice for daily use. Its aesthetic value is undeniable, as it offers an elegant touch to your table settings. 2. Stoneware Stoneware is a ceramic material that is similar to earthenware. It is made of clay that is fired at a higher temperature. The unique aspect of stoneware that sets it apart from other dinnerware materials is its hardened, virtually scratch-free finish. It is an extraordinary dinnerware option that is relatively affordable, and suits everyday usage. 3. Porcelain Porcelain dinnerware material was first made in China and gained recognition when it arrived in Europe. Its key features that make it stand out is its whiteness, translucency, and high quality. It is non-porous, machine-washable, and even dishwasher safe. One of the unique aspects of porcelain dinnerware is that it is highly suitable for conventional or conventional ovens. 4. Melamine Melamine dinnerware material is commonly used outdoors due to its shatter-free and hardwearing nature. Additionally, it is often lightweight, making it easy to clean and store. Melamine dishes are affordable and safe for external use. However, it is prone to staining with hot items, so if you ever need to serve hot food, avoid using melamine dishes. 5. Earthenware Earthenware is a type of clay that is soft and porous. It has been used for pottery for centuries and is commonly referred to as terracotta. Earthenware is an affordable option that is useful for everyday use. Even though this material can be very delicate, you can still prolong its life span by hand washing it and limiting its usage to low-temperature microwave or conventional oven. It provides an earthen touch to your table setting, and with its elegance, it can add an artistic feel to your meal arrangements. In conclusion, the best dinnerware material for your household depends on your priorities and requirements. Above are our top five dinnerware material choices for durability and longevity. No matter which one you pick, remember to maintain it correctly by cleaning appropriately, avoiding high temperatures as well as replacing if it becomes old or worn-out.
